AFM Records have issued the following update on ANGRA frontman Edu Falaschi's ALMAH project, which is gearing up for the release of its second album:

"The band Almah will launch next Wednesday, August 27th, their newly designed official MySpace page (www.myspace.com/almahedufalaschi). Besides the up-to-date information and the new layout based on the artwork from their new album, Fragile Equality, the fans will be able to listen first hand to the brand new single 'You'll Understand'.

According to singer Edu Falaschi: "We chose this track because it contains most of the elements that characterize the album as a whole. I'm sure that I've recorded one of the most important records of my career and one of the best Metal records a Brazilian band has ever made."
